A new report is recommending that the city of San Diego move toward creating a nonprofit corporation to take over some of the fundraising and management functions of Balboa Park.

The idea of creating a nonprofit to take over some of the functions of Balboa Park has percolated for a few years. The new report by the city’s advisory Balboa Park Committee says the park will face increased competition for city funding, thus leaving too little money to provide the park with necessary resources. It says a new nonprofit could provide more cohesive long-term planning and better coordinate fundraising.

The committee is recommending the city create a task force to further study the issue, with the idea that it would ultimately lead to the creation of the nonprofit. Committee members are slated to adopt the report tonight at a 5:30 p.m. meeting at the War Memorial Building.
